~ ADAM ROCKE ~
A "literary mercenary" with a highly unusual skill set, and a Rolodex filled with fascinating, oftentimes dangerous people amassed during two decades of high-octane participatory journalism, Adam is the author of more than 50 books (fiction and nonfiction, credited and ghosted) and hundreds of feature articles for the hippest publications.
He has swam with great white sharks sans cage, jumped out of planes sans parachute, played poker with cartel kingpins sans sanity, dived for pirate treasure in the Caribbean, hunted poachers in Africa, competed in both sanctioned and illegal motor races throughout the United States, and taken part in Sasquatch safaris and other "crypto-quests" around the world.

GENRE: True Crime ; a combination of scripted and reality SERIES
AVAILABLE
A bold new one-hour docu-series that will explore the lives of thirteen women, incarcerated in prisons around the country, serving terms of life without parole, with some on Death Row.
The author of the novel of the same name established correspondence with many women serving life in prison or on death row; many of which claim to be innocent or had the deck stacked against them. The Innocence Project is involved with a few.
Stories of 13 inmates, in their own words, as well as what led up to their incarcerations.
